// https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/Using_the_Browser_API#Events
#[derive(Deserialize, Serialize)]
pub enum MozBrowserEvent {
/// Sent when the scroll position within a browser `<iframe>` changes.
AsyncScroll,
/// Sent when window.close() is called within a browser `<iframe>`.
Close,
/// Sent when a browser `<iframe>` tries to open a context menu. This allows
/// handling `<menuitem>` element available within the browser `<iframe>`'s content.
ContextMenu,
/// Sent when an error occurred while trying to load content within a browser `<iframe>`.
Error,
/// Sent when the favicon of a browser `<iframe>` changes.
IconChange(String, String, String),
/// Sent when the browser `<iframe>` has finished loading all its assets.
LoadEnd,
/// Sent when the browser `<iframe>` starts to load a new page.
LoadStart,
/// Sent when a browser `<iframe>`'s location changes.
LocationChange(String),
/// Sent when window.open() is called within a browser `<iframe>`.
OpenWindow,
/// Sent when the SSL state changes within a browser `<iframe>`.
SecurityChange,
/// Sent when alert(), confirm(), or prompt() is called within a browser `<iframe>`.
ShowModalPrompt(String, String, String, String), // TODO(simartin): Handle unblock()
/// Sent when the document.title changes within a browser `<iframe>`.
TitleChange(String),
/// Sent when an HTTP authentification is requested.
UsernameAndPasswordRequired,
/// Sent when a link to a search engine is found.
OpenSearch,
}
impl MozBrowserEvent {
pub fn name(&self) -> &'static str {
match *self {
MozBrowserEvent::AsyncScroll => "mozbrowserasyncscroll",
MozBrowserEvent::Close => "mozbrowserclose",
MozBrowserEvent::ContextMenu => "mozbrowsercontextmenu",
MozBrowserEvent::Error => "mozbrowsererror",
MozBrowserEvent::IconChange(_, _, _) => "mozbrowsericonchange",
MozBrowserEvent::LoadEnd => "mozbrowserloadend",
MozBrowserEvent::LoadStart => "mozbrowserloadstart",
MozBrowserEvent::LocationChange(_) => "mozbrowserlocationchange",
MozBrowserEvent::OpenWindow => "mozbrowseropenwindow",
MozBrowserEvent::SecurityChange => "mozbrowsersecuritychange",
MozBrowserEvent::ShowModalPrompt(_, _, _, _) => "mozbrowsershowmodalprompt",
MozBrowserEvent::TitleChange(_) => "mozbrowsertitlechange",
MozBrowserEvent::UsernameAndPasswordRequired => "mozbrowserusernameandpasswordrequired",
MozBrowserEvent::OpenSearch => "mozbrowseropensearch"
}
}
}

/// Each pipeline ID needs to be unique. However, it also needs to be possible to
/// generate the pipeline ID from an iframe element (this simplifies a lot of other
/// code that makes use of pipeline IDs).
///
/// To achieve this, each pipeline index belongs to a particular namespace. There is
/// a namespace for the constellation thread, and also one for every script thread.
/// This allows pipeline IDs to be generated by any of those threads without conflicting
/// with pipeline IDs created by other script threads or the constellation. The
/// constellation is the only code that is responsible for creating new *namespaces*.
/// This ensures that namespaces are always unique, even when using multi-process mode.
///
/// It may help conceptually to think of the namespace ID as an identifier for the
/// thread that created this pipeline ID - however this is really an implementation
/// detail so shouldn't be relied upon in code logic. It's best to think of the
/// pipeline ID as a simple unique identifier that doesn't convey any more information.
#[derive(Clone, Copy)]
pub struct PipelineNamespace {
id: PipelineNamespaceId,
next_index: PipelineIndex,
}
impl PipelineNamespace {
pub fn install(namespace_id: PipelineNamespaceId) {
PIPELINE_NAMESPACE.with(|tls| {
assert!(tls.get().is_none());
tls.set(Some(PipelineNamespace {
id: namespace_id,
next_index: PipelineIndex(0),
}));
});
}
fn next(&mut self) -> PipelineId {
let pipeline_id = PipelineId {
namespace_id: self.id,
index: self.next_index,
};
let PipelineIndex(current_index) = self.next_index;
self.next_index = PipelineIndex(current_index + 1);
pipeline_id
}
}
thread_local!(pub static PIPELINE_NAMESPACE: Cell<Option<PipelineNamespace>> = Cell::new(None));
#[derive(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Copy, Hash, Debug, Deserialize, Serialize, HeapSizeOf)]
pub struct PipelineNamespaceId(pub u32);
#[derive(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Copy, Hash, Debug, Deserialize, Serialize, HeapSizeOf)]
pub struct PipelineIndex(pub u32);
#[derive(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Copy, Hash, Debug, Deserialize, Serialize, HeapSizeOf)]
pub struct PipelineId {
pub namespace_id: PipelineNamespaceId,
pub index: PipelineIndex
}
impl PipelineId {
pub fn new() -> PipelineId {
PIPELINE_NAMESPACE.with(|tls| {
let mut namespace = tls.get().expect("No namespace set for this thread!");
let new_pipeline_id = namespace.next();
tls.set(Some(namespace));
new_pipeline_id
})
}
